If you are working in a TeX based editor you could use this TeX formula to calculate the pentagonal prism surface area.
P=5\cdot e\cdot\mathrm{h}+\frac{1}{2}\cdot\sqrt{5\cdot\left(5+2\cdot\sqrt{5}\right)}\cdot{ e}^{2}
